Windows网络加速器为何如此吃内存?深度解析与优化指南

快连 快连VPN 6

目录导读

  1. 现象与困扰:加速器内存占用为何居高不下?
  2. 核心揭秘:高内存占用的五大技术原因
  3. 影响评估:内存占用过高会带来哪些问题?
  4. 实战优化:有效降低加速器内存使用率的技巧
  5. 明智之选:如何挑选一款轻量高效的加速工具?
  6. 常见问题解答(FAQ)

现象与困扰:加速器内存占用为何居高不下?

许多Windows用户在开启网络加速器或VPN软件后,常常会在任务管理器中看到一个令人心惊的数字——内存占用飙升,一个看似简单的网络工具,其内存占用有时甚至超过浏览器或办公软件,这正常吗?答案是:一定程度的内存占用是正常的,但异常过高则需警惕。 加速器并非简单的“开关”,它在后台承担着加密解密、数据转发、协议处理、路径优化等繁重任务,这些都需要消耗系统资源,尤其是内存(RAM),以保障数据传输的快速与安全。

Windows网络加速器为何如此吃内存?深度解析与优化指南-第1张图片-

核心揭秘:高内存占用的五大技术原因

  • 核心功能消耗:加密与隧道维护 这是最主要的消耗源,加速器为建立安全隧道,会对所有进出数据进行高强度的加密(如AES-256)和解密,此过程需要持续占用内存进行计算,维护一条稳定、低延迟的虚拟通道本身也需要缓存和管理数据。

  • 虚拟网卡驱动 大多数加速器会安装一个虚拟网络适配器,用以接管系统网络流量,这个“网卡”的驱动程序运行在内核层面,其稳定性和效率直接影响内存使用,设计不佳的驱动可能导致内存占用偏高。

  • 日志记录与缓存机制 为了调试和提升服务质量,加速器可能会记录连接日志、速度数据等,为了加速域名解析和常用路由,软件也会建立本地DNS和路由缓存,这些都会占用一部分内存空间。

  • 图形界面(GUI)与附加功能 现代加速器客户端通常拥有复杂的图形界面,使用Electron等框架开发,其本身就像一个小型浏览器,会占用一定内存,内置的加速模式选择、游戏路径优化、广告拦截等附加功能也会增加内存负担。

  • 软件缺陷与内存泄漏 这是最需要避免的情况,如果程序代码存在缺陷,可能导致“内存泄漏”——即软件持续申请内存却在使用后不释放,导致占用内存随时间推移不断增长,直至影响系统稳定。

影响评估:内存占用过高会带来哪些问题?

适度的内存占用是功能所需,但过高则会导致:

  • 系统整体卡顿:挤占其他应用(如游戏、设计软件)所需内存,导致其运行缓慢甚至崩溃。
  • 多任务处理能力下降:同时打开多个程序会变得异常吃力。
  • 后台服务被挤压:可能影响系统关键服务的运行。
  • 用户体验变差:本为提升速度而用的工具,反而成为系统的拖累。

实战优化:有效降低加速器内存使用率的技巧

  1. 精简启动与设置:关闭加速器客户端不必要的自启动项,在软件设置中,关闭“启动时自动连接”、“硬件加速”(可尝试切换)、“高级日志记录”等非核心功能。
  2. 选择合适的协议:在加速器设置中尝试切换不同的连接协议(如WireGuard通常比OpenVPN更轻量高效)。
  3. 定期重启软件:如果怀疑有轻微内存泄漏,定期重启加速器客户端可以释放积累的未回收内存。
  4. 保持软件更新:开发者通常会通过更新修复已知的内存问题和性能缺陷。
  5. 升级硬件:如果常需使用加速器且内存长期紧张,考虑为电脑增加物理内存(RAM)是最根本的解决方案。
  6. 使用轻量级替代品:有些加速器提供仅保留核心连接的“迷你模式”或命令行版本,内存占用极低。

明智之选:如何挑选一款轻量高效的加速工具?

面对市场众多选择,一款资源控制得当的加速器至关重要,在选择时,您可以关注以下几点:

  • 口碑与专业评测:查看技术社区和用户的真实评价,重点关注其资源占用情况。
  • 协议的先进性:优先支持WireGuard等现代、高效协议的软件。
  • 客户端的简洁性:避免功能过于臃肿、UI花哨的客户端。
  • 服务的专业性:专业服务商通常更注重底层代码的优化。

快连这样的专业VPN服务,其Windows客户端在开发阶段就注重资源优化,通过高效的底层驱动和简洁的界面设计,旨在提供稳定连接的同时,尽可能减少对系统内存的占用,您可以访问快连官网了解更多技术细节或进行快连下载试用体验。

常见问题解答(FAQ)

Q1:加速器内存占用多少算正常? A1:这取决于软件设计和功能,一个优化良好的加速器,在稳定连接状态下,内存占用通常在50MB到200MB之间,如果长期稳定超过300MB,或持续增长,则可能不够理想。

Q2:如何判断我的加速器是否存在内存泄漏? A2:打开任务管理器,在“进程”选项卡中观察加速器软件的内存占用,保持连接但不进行大流量操作,静置数小时,如果其内存占用呈稳定、持续的增长趋势(例如从100MB逐渐涨到500MB以上),则可能存在内存泄漏。

Q3:免费加速器和付费加速器在内存占用上有区别吗? A3:通常有,付费加速器(尤其是知名品牌)有更多资源投入于代码优化和驱动开发,内存控制通常更好,而部分免费加速器可能因植入广告、后台服务或代码不精炼而导致占用更高。

Q4:除了内存,加速器还会高占用其他资源吗? A4:会的,加密解密过程会占用一定的CPU资源;在传输大量数据时,虚拟网卡驱动也可能对CPU造成轻微负担,优秀的加速器应做到在CPU和内存占用间取得良好平衡。

Q5:关闭加速器后,内存占用为何没有立刻完全释放? A5:部分核心驱动或服务可能会延迟退出,这是正常现象,通常重启电脑可以确保所有相关资源被彻底释放,如果关闭后仍有数百MB内存被不明进程占用,则需检查软件是否完全退出或存在残留进程。

抱歉,评论功能暂时关闭!